vexV5用什么软件编程
-
vex V5 是一种用于机器人教育的硬件平台,它配备了强大的处理器和丰富的传感器,可以用于学习和开发机器人控制程序。那么,vex V5 使用什么软件编程呢?
vex V5 支持使用多种编程语言进行编程,每种语言都有其特点和适用场景。以下是几种常见的软件编程选项:
-
RobotC:RobotC 是一种基于 C 语言的编程环境,专门针对 vex V5 进行开发。它提供了丰富的库函数和调试工具,使得编写和调试机器人程序变得简单和高效。
-
VEXcode:VEXcode 是 vex 官方推出的跨平台编程软件,可在 Windows、Mac 和 Chromebook 上运行。它支持使用两种编程语言:VEXcode Text 和 VEXcode Blocks。VEXcode Text 是基于 C++ 的文本编程语言,适用于学习更高级的编程概念和算法;VEXcode Blocks 是基于图形化编程的积木块编程界面,适合初学者和年轻的学生。
-
PROS:PROS 是一种开源的编程环境,基于 C++ 和 C 语言。它提供了丰富的库函数和工具,可以控制 vex V5 的各种功能,并实现复杂的算法和控制逻辑。
-
EasyC :EasyC 是一种易于学习和使用的编程环境,针对初学者和教育场景。它采用图形化的编程界面,可以通过拖放积木块来实现机器人程序的编写。
总结来说,vex V5 可以使用多种软件工具进行编程,包括 RobotC、VEXcode、PROS 和 EasyC。选择适合自己的编程工具,可以根据自己的编程水平和学习需求来决定。无论选择哪种工具,都可以通过编写代码来控制 vex V5 平台上的机器人,并实现各种功能和任务。
1年前 -
-
vex V5是一个受欢迎的机器人教育平台,使用C++编程语言进行编程。以下是关于vex V5编程的五个重要方面:
-
VEXcode V5:VEXcode V5是vex V5机器人编程的官方软件。它是一个基于C++的开发环境,专门用于控制vex V5机器人。VEXcode V5提供了一套易于使用的工具和功能,帮助学生入门并有效地编程他们的机器人。
-
C++编程语言:vex V5的编程语言是C++。C++是一种强大而灵活的编程语言,被广泛用于各种领域的开发。它可以提供高级别的控制和底层硬件访问的能力,使学生能够编写复杂的机器人程序。
-
Blockly:Blockly是一个图形化编程工具,也是vex V5的一部分。Blockly允许初学者使用图块来构建程序,而不需要编写复杂的代码。这使得编程变得更加容易理解和上手,特别适合初学者。
-
云编程:vex V5还提供了云编程功能,使学生可以通过云端访问和控制他们的机器人。这意味着学生可以在任何地方使用互联网连接到他们的机器人,并进行编程和控制。
-
第三方软件:除了官方软件VEXcode V5和Blockly之外,还有许多第三方软件可用于vex V5机器人编程。这些软件提供了额外的功能和库,帮助学生更深入地探索和扩展他们的机器人编程能力。
总结起来,vex V5用VEXcode V5软件进行主要编程,使用C++编程语言。此外,Blockly也是一个可选的图形化编程工具。还可以使用云编程进行远程访问和控制,以及探索第三方软件来扩展编程能力。无论是初学者还是有经验的编程爱好者,vex V5提供了多种选择来满足不同需求。
1年前 -
-
VEX V5机器人系统可以使用多种软件进行编程,包括VEX Coding Studio(VCS)和VEXcode,以及第三方软件如RobotC和PROS。以下是对这些软件的详细介绍和使用方法:
一、VEX Coding Studio(VCS)
VEX Coding Studio(VCS)是VEX Robotics官方提供的一种图形化编程环境。它适用于初学者和有一定编程基础的学生。使用VCS可以方便地通过拖拽和连接编程块来控制机器人。
使用VCS进行编程的步骤:- 下载并安装VEX Coding Studio软件。
- 连接机器人和电脑,确保它们能够正常通信。
- 打开VCS软件并创建一个新的项目。
- 在编程界面中,选择相应的机器人类型和控制器类型。可以选择图形化编程(Blocks)或文本编程(C++)。
- 使用编程块来构建程序。可以拖拽和连接不同的块,来实现不同的功能,比如驱动机器人、控制电机、读取传感器等。
- 在编程界面中点击“运行”按钮,将程序下载到机器人上。然后可以通过控制器来测试机器人的运动。
二、VEXcode
VEXcode是VEX Robotics官方的另一种编程软件,它提供了更高级的文本编程环境,适用于有一定编程经验的学生。使用VEXcode可以使用类似于C++的编程语言来控制机器人。
使用VEXcode进行编程的步骤:- 下载并安装VEXcode软件。
- 确保机器人和电脑能够正常通信。
- 打开VEXcode软件并创建一个新的项目。
- 在编程界面中,选择相应的机器人类型。
- 使用VEXcode提供的编程库,通过编写代码来控制机器人。可以使用类似于C++的语法,调用各种函数和方法来控制电机、读取传感器等。
- 将程序下载到机器人上,并通过控制器测试机器人的运动。
三、RobotC和PROS
除了VEX官方提供的软件之外,学生还可以使用第三方软件如RobotC和PROS进行VEX V5机器人的编程。- RobotC是一种基于C语言的文本编程环境。它提供了丰富的函数库和工具,使学生可以更加灵活地控制VEX V5机器人。
- PROS是一个开源的编程软件,基于C语言和命令行界面。它提供了强大的编程功能和良好的代码调试工具。
无论使用哪种软件进行VEX V5机器人的编程,都需要正确设置和连接机器人和电脑,并了解相关的编程语言和函数库。通过不断的实践和探索,学生可以编写出高效、精确的机器人程序。
1年前